Neville Duke set a new absolute world airspeed record 7 September 1953 flying WB188 at 727.63 mph. He flew from Tangmere and it is only fitting that the aircraft is displayed here. First flown at Hurn 17 September 1958, delivered to SAA as ZS-CDT 26 October. Ca 1962 repainted in the first orange tail livery first introduced with the 707s in 1960. September 1971 retired and stored at JNB. To British Midland January 1972 as G-AZLP, leased to Air Anglia 1973. Donated to the CAA Fire Training School June 1986. To North East Aircraft Museum June 2008, November 2013 to Brooklands Museum.

First flown in 1962 as N78342. To Fjellanger-Widerøe 19 July 1971, withdrawn from use late 1985/early 1986 and stored at Eggemoen, broken up during 1987 and the forward fuselage donated to Norsk Teknisk Museum.

First flown in 1963 and registered N6335U and N8885D before sold to Nor-Fly as LN-LMM 22 March 1972. To Fjellanger-Widerøe 21 January 1992. Withdrawn from use in 1992 and stored at Oslo-Fornebu for use by the Sogn College for training aviation mechanics. After the airport closed the aircraft was broken up and the front fuselage preserved. Seen at what used to be the GA or military apron in front of the tower at Fornebu during Fornebudagen in 2014. The old airport has been redeveloped into a combined housing and hi-tech area.

Built 1964, flew in Canada as CF-SHC and the US as N8484A before registered LN-LMD in Norway to Nor-Fly 22 March 1973. To Fjellanger-Widerøe 13 January 1983. During the 1980s it flew for Statens forurensingstilsyn (SFT) and carries their logo. Donated to Flyhistorisk Museum Sola in 1989 and ferried there on the day its C of A expired, 31 May 1989. The Grand Commander still carries Nor-Fly's owner's plate even after six years under FW ownership.

From 1912 to 1944 Norway had two separate air arms run by the Navy and Army. Each service also had their own aircraft factory. The Army's was located at Kjeller, Norway's oldest airfield and it is still operated by the RNoAF in 2025. Following WW1, Norway had a need for a scout plane and landed on the Hannover CL.V which was produced under license by Flyvemaskinfabrikken at Kjeller. 203 was the first of 14 FF.7 Hauk (Hawk) to enter service on 19 September 1922 and the last to be retired 22 April 1933. In 1924he type set the Scandinavian altitude record of 8,450 metres.

The Norwegian took delivery of its first Maurice Farman MF.7 Longhorns in September 1912. Funded by a businessman from Trondheim under the condition that it would be stationed in the county of Trøndelag and named Olav Tryggvessøn after the king who founded the city of Trondheim. It was delivered 26 March 1913 and served the Army until struck off charge 2 April 1925. It carried the serial 16 during its active service.

On 30 July 1914 Tryggve Gran became the first to cross the North Sea when he flew from Cruden Bay in Scotland to Jæren on the southwest coast of Norway in this Blériot XI which was named Ça Flotte. The 470km long flight lasted 4 hours 10 minutes. The aircraft was subsequently bought by the Norwegian Ministry of Defence, renamed Nordsjøen (North Sea) and taken on charge by the Norwegian Army with a roundel incorporating the Norwegian flag added to the wings.

First flown as F-WJAK 25 March 1959, LN-KLH was delivered to SAS as the airline's first Caravelle I on 13 April 1959, entered service 15 May 1960. Comverted to Caravelle III 30 October 1960. Flew her last flight ARN-BGO-GEN 27 September 1974 and donated to Norsk Teknisk Museum where she has been on display since 1986
